Was the book called "let's rip off a bit from the podcast Comedy BangBang"?
As much as I love the Comedy Bang Bang podcast, they certainly were not the ones to invent the idea of "Would You Rather?" (although I would say that they do it best).
It saw its first board game version in 2004 (while Comedy Bang Bang started in 2009) which was quite popular and existed as a conversational "game" before then as well.
